Abbas Mirza, 1203-1249 (1789-1833). Silver Medal of Valour c. 1813, 21.76 g. Prince Abbas Mirza-Medal. Intended to be worn. 36.9 mm. Rabino pl. 43, no 40. Von grösster Seltenheit. Nur 2 Exemplare bekannt / Of the highest rarity. Only 2 examples known. Fast vorzüglich / About extremely fine. Mit Originalhenkel / Original loop attached.

Prince Abbas Mirza (1789-1833) was the second son of Fath-'Ali Shah Qajar and chosen to follow his father on the throne of Persia. Due to the fact that he died one year before his father in 1833, his eldest son Mohammad Shah Qajar succeeded Fath-'Ali Shah Qajar to the throne.
